STATEMENT
FOR PUBLIC
ISSUED BY THE STEERING BOARD OF
THE HELSINKI COMMITTEE FOR HUMAN RIGHTS IN BIH
-
The
Steering Board of the Helsinki Committee for Human Rights
in BiH, at its session held on 28 January 2002, supported
with the majority votes the work of the Helsinki Committee
until now.
The estimate of the Steering Board was that the Helsinki
Committee has been fully working in compliance with its
programme orientation, European Convention on the
Protection of Human Rights and Fundamental Freedoms, as a
part of the International Helsinki Federation for Human
Rights.
-
The
Steering Board stated that the Helsinki Committee, despite
pressures it was exposed to recently, is determined to
urge for full respect for human rights in Bosnia and
Herzegovina, for reaffirmation of the role of the
institutions in charge of protection of human rights,
particularly of courts, police, civil administration and
institutions for protection of human rights.
-
The
Steering Board with the majority votes supported the
standpoints expressed by the President of the Helsinki
Committee in BiH in the case of «Algerian Group» and
considers them as the views of the Helsinki Committee. The
Steering Board does not put in question the rights and
freedom of every member of the HC in BiH to express
different views and opinion.
-
The
Steering Board has, on the proposal of 30 members of the
Helsinki Committeee, and on the basis of the Article 8 of
the Statute of the HC in BiH, passed a decision to convene
the extraordinary Assembly of the HC in BiH on the 15th of
February 2002.
Sarajevo,
28 January 2002
No.
31A-01/2002
